Recognizing Typical Dental Emergency Situations



Identify typical oral emergencies by recognizing the symptoms and signs that show immediate treatment is needed. Serious toothaches that are relentless and throbbing could be an indicator of a hidden concern like an abscess or infection.

Swelling of the face or gum tissues accompanied by pain might additionally show a significant trouble. If you experience bleeding from the mouth that doesn't quit, maybe a dental emergency calling for prompt interest.

Injuries to the mouth leading to a broken, damaged, or knocked-out tooth are additionally situations where urgent dental care is essential.

Other common dental emergencies include a shed dental filling or crown, triggering discomfort and level of sensitivity. Disregarding these indications might lead to more complications, so seeking prompt treatment is important.

Immediate Emergency Treatment for Dental Injuries



In cases of oral injuries, offering prompt first aid can help alleviate pain and stop more difficulties. If you experience a knocked-out tooth, manage it by the crown (leading part) and gently rinse any kind of dust with water. Try to return the tooth back right into the socket, or if that's not feasible, store it in a container of milk or saliva until you can see a dentist.

If you have a tooth pain, rinse your mouth with a blend of warm water and salt to aid minimize pain. In the case of a bitten lip or tongue, clean the location carefully and use a cool compress to minimize swelling.
